An analysis revealed that a hospitalized elderly patient with a history of MI had high levels of Low-density Lipoprotein (LDL), suggesting a risk of developing Hyperdyslipidemia/ Coronary Artery Disease (Artherosclerosis).
What occurs when there are elevated levels of LDL?
- LDL cholesterol is known as "bad" cholesterol because it builds up in the walls of your blood vessels, raising your risk of health problems such as a heart attack or stroke.
- Cholesterol, on the other hand, is not wholly bad.
- Your body needs it to protect its neurons and manufacture healthy cells and hormones.
- Some of your cholesterol comes from the foods you eat, while the remainder is made by your liver.
- Proteins take it to its location since it does not disintegrate in blood.
- These carriers are known as lipoproteins.
- A blood test may assess LDL, HDL, and total cholesterol levels.
- Triglycerides, a kind of fat that retains excess energy from the diet, are also tested.

Highest risk body fluid would be blood because it has high nutritional value and pathogen is multiplying on there. Most pathogen will be transmitted by blood.
Droplet from cough also highly contagious since it easily contacts with any part of the body. Inhalation also makes the infection easier since it contacts mucosa.
Vaginal secretion and seminal fluid can transmit many virus but it depends on how many virus in the blood.
Saliva is composed by water and enzyme so it's low risk on virus spread. But it's on the mouth(which wasn't sterile) so it can be contaminated by various things.
In normal condition urine and spinal fluid is sterile, but in a case of infection, it can be contaminated.
Sweat is mostly water and salt so it's safe.
